3. (12 points) One of Alabama Air's top competitive priorities is on-time arrivals. The airline defines "on-time" to mean any arrival that is within 20 minutes of the scheduled time. The airlines' management has monitored the performance for the past 15 weeks. They checked a random sample of 100 flight arrivals each week for on-time performance. The table that follows contains the number of flights that did not meet Alabama Air's definition of on-time (this is a P chart, no need to draw the chart, only calculations).

Week 1 2 3 4 5 6 7 8 0 10 11 12 13 14 15

Late Flights 2 4 10 4 1 1 13 9 11 1 3 4 2 2 8

Using 2-sigma control limits, develop the appropriate control limits for the percentage of late flights.

Explanation / Answer

Total number of Late flights

= 2 + 4 + 10 + 4 + 1 + 1 + 13 + 9 + 11 +1 + 3 +4 + 2 + 2 + 8 = 75

Therefore , proportion of late flights

= pbar = Total number of late flight / ( 100 flights/ week x 15 weeks )

= 75 / ( 100 x 15)

= 75/1500

= 0.05

Given , sample size = n = 100 flights

Control limit for p chart using 2 sigma control limits :

Upper Control Limit ( UClp) = pbar + 2 x Square root ( pbar x ( 1 – pbar)/n)

                                             = 0.05 + 2 x Square root ( 0.05 x 0.95 / 100)

                                              = 0.05 + 2 x 0.0218

                                                = 0.05 + 0.0436

                                                = 0.0936

Lower Control Limit ( LCLp )   = pbar - 2 x Square root ( pbar x ( 1 – pbar)/n)

                                             = 0.05 - 2 x Square root ( 0.05 x 0.95 / 100)

                                              = 0.05 - 2 x 0.0218

                                                = 0.05 - 0.0436

                                                = 0.0064

Upper Control Limit = 0.0936

Lower Control Limit = 0.0064
